Civitas Resources Announces Merger Details with SM Energy

TipRanks Black Friday Sale

Civitas Resources ( (CIVI) ) has issued an update.

On November 17, 2025, Civitas Resources and SM Energy announced additional details about their planned merger, which is expected to enhance their operations and market position. The merger aims to generate annual synergies of $200 million to $300 million, with a net present value of $1.0 billion to $1.5 billion, representing 22% to 32% of the pro-forma market cap. The merger will also result in a leadership team with significant industry experience and a board of directors comprising members from both companies. The companies plan to divest over $1 billion within the first year post-merger to strengthen their balance sheet and accelerate stockholder returns. The merger has received positive responses from rating agencies, reflecting confidence in the post-merger outlook.

More about Civitas Resources

Civitas Resources, Inc. is an independent exploration and production company focused on acquiring, developing, and producing crude oil and liquids-rich natural gas from its assets in the Permian Basin in Texas and New Mexico, and the DJ Basin in Colorado. The company aims to maximize shareholder returns through generating significant free cash flow, maintaining a strong balance sheet, returning capital to shareholders, and demonstrating ESG leadership.
